THE ARTS+ PRESENTS “MANIFEST”
 
It is an author, politician, philosopher and artist. And, as it happens, a robot. A machine that writes manifestos on its own – up to 80 a day, which our visitors can take home with them. “manifest” is a fascinating project by the artist group robotlab and the Centre for Art and Media, ZKM. They have transformed an original industrial robot into a creative artificial intelligence. But how does it work? What’s the idea behind it? And what could it mean for the future of the entire art world?
